Arthur Whittington's 1981 Topps card sits at the lower end of the vintage NFL card market, reflecting his status as a role player rather than a marquee name from the Raiders' dynasty era. Cards from this set in comparable condition tend to trade at similar modest levels, though the Raiders' storied early-80s legacy does provide some collector interest. The card's value is largely driven by team collectors and vintage Topps set builders rather than player-specific demand.
As a standard base card from the 1981 Topps football set, this card carries no serial numbering or parallel distinction, placing it in the high-print-run tier typical of mass-produced early-80s issues. Graded population reports for this card are extremely thin, suggesting most copies remain in raw, ungraded condition — which is consistent with the economics of submitting lower-tier vintage cards. The single active listing currently available points to limited secondary market activity rather than true scarcity.
Whittington's brief NFL career and limited statistical footprint mean there is minimal player-driven collector momentum to sustain or grow demand over time. However, vintage Raiders team collectors and 1981 Topps set completionists represent a stable, if narrow, buyer base that keeps the card from losing relevance entirely. Grading submission is unlikely to be economically justified at current market positioning unless a high-grade raw copy surfaces, which could attract condition-sensitive vintage collectors.
